Jeep Gladiator Custom Builds in Kansas City

The Jeep Gladiator is the only midsize truck with true 4x4 Jeep DNA — solid axles, removable doors and top, and serious off-road capability from the factory. At American Fusion Wheels, we take that factory potential and turn it into a fully built truck that handles the trail, the highway, and the job site.

We build every Gladiator trim. Sport and Sport S — the most popular starting points for budget-friendly builds. Dana 30 front, Dana 44 rear, part-time 4x4. We add lifts, wheels, tires, bumpers, and rock lights to transform the Sport into a capable trail truck. Willys — the value-packed trail trim with locking rear diff and rock rails. We upgrade to 35s with a 2.5 to 3.5-inch lift and steel bumpers. Rubicon — Dana 44 front and rear, electronic lockers, disconnecting sway bar, and 33-inch mud-terrains. We push Rubicon Gladiators further with Fox 2.5 coilovers, 37-inch tires, and heavy armor.

Mojave — Jeep's desert-rated trim with Fox internal bypass shocks and reinforced frame. We build on that desert foundation with longer-travel suspension, larger tires, and chase racks. Overland — the feature-rich trim many buyers turn into an overlanding platform with bed racks, RTT mounts, and auxiliary lighting. High Altitude — benefits from a leveling kit, custom wheels, and upgraded tires for a more aggressive stance.

What Gladiator trims do you modify?

Every Gladiator trim. Sport, Sport S, Willys, Rubicon, Mojave, Overland, and High Altitude — plus every special edition and package. We know the differences that matter: Rubicon has Dana 44 axles and electronic lockers, Mojave has Fox internal bypass shocks and wider front track, Sport and Willys run Dana 44 rear and Dana 30 front. Each trim has different suspension geometry and clearance requirements, and we spec parts accordingly.

What is the best lift height for a Jeep Gladiator?

It depends on your tire size and how you use your Gladiator. For 33-inch tires, a 2 to 2.5-inch lift works well and keeps the ride comfortable for daily driving and towing. For 35s, most JT owners go with a 2.5 to 3.5-inch lift. For 37s, you will need 3.5 to 4.5 inches minimum. The Gladiator is heavier and longer than a Wrangler, so spring rates and shock valving need to account for that extra weight — especially if you tow.

How does the Gladiator differ from a Wrangler for modifications?

The Gladiator shares the same front end as the JL Wrangler, but the similarities stop at the B-pillar. The JT has a longer wheelbase, heavier curb weight, and different rear suspension geometry that requires Gladiator-specific components. We do not bolt on Wrangler parts and call it done — every lift kit, shock, spring, and control arm we install is engineered for the JT platform. The added weight means you need load-rated tires and properly valved shocks.

Can you build a Mojave Gladiator for more off-road capability?

Absolutely. The Mojave is already desert-rated with Fox internal bypass shocks, unique spring rates, and a wider track. We build on that foundation with upgraded Fox 2.5 coilovers, longer-travel control arms, 35-inch or 37-inch tires, steel bumpers, and bed-mounted chase racks. The Mojave's suspension is tuned for high-speed desert running — we enhance that capability while adding armor and accessories for a complete off-road platform.

Can the Gladiator still tow after a lift kit?

Yes, but it needs to be done right. The Gladiator is rated for up to 7,650 lbs towing capacity. A properly installed lift with correctly valved shocks and load-rated springs maintains towing capability. We pay special attention to spring rates and shock compression damping on Gladiators that tow — soft off-road springs can cause excessive squat under trailer tongue weight. Your JT should perform on the highway with a loaded trailer just as well as it does on the trail.

How much does a Gladiator build cost?

A basic lift and tire package starts around $2,500. A mid-level build with lift, wheels, tires, bumpers, and a tonneau cover runs $6,000 to $10,000. Full off-road or overland builds with suspension upgrades, armor, lighting, bed rack, and accessories range from $12,000 to $25,000+.
